Bruegger's Introduces the First Whole Wheat Bagel
Recognized by the Whole Grains Council
Launch follows new FDA dietary guidelines announced in January
Burlington, Vt. (March 11, 2005) – Move over low-carb, there are new kids in town - whole wheat and
grains, and Bruegger's Enterprises, Inc. is introducing the first bagel recognized by the U.S. Whole
Grains Council, a Boston-based consumer advocacy group.
"The carb craze has fizzled and our customer research shows people are looking for balanced food
options including whole wheat products," said Bruegger's CEO James Greco. "Grain-based foods are a
natural source for vitamins, minerals, fiber and other substances that are important for good health and
may help combat many chronic diseases."
In January 2005, the Food and Drug Administration established new dietary guidelines to help
Americans make better food choices and live healthier lives. According to the recent FDA
recommendation, people should consume three or more servings of whole-grain products per day, with
the rest of the recommended grains coming from enriched grain products.
The new whole wheat bagel is the first bagel to be recognized by the Whole Grains Council and
display the Whole Grain Excellent Source stamp designed to help consumers find food products that
contain whole grains.
"Bruegger's is the largest restaurant chain partnering with the Whole Grains Council to meet
consumers' needs for whole grain products away from home," said Cynthia Harriman, coordinator of
the Whole Grains Council. "We hope other restaurants will follow Bruegger's lead."
The mission of the Whole Grains Council is to increase consumption of whole grains to provide better
health for all consumers.
Bruegger's whole wheat bagel is richly textured and filled with grains and seeds and is available at
participating Bruegger's bakery-cafes nationwide. Whole seeds and grains ingredients include barley,
sunflower seeds, pumpkin seeds, flax, rye, malted wheat flakes, millet, buckwheat and corn flakes. The
whole wheat bagel is available as a single bagel purchase, as part of a dozen or on your favorite
